Game of Life (Life) is a cellular automaton created by John Conway.
Maybe the most interesting feature of Life is that it is Turing-complete, meaning that it is equivalent to the computer that you're reading this on, in regards to how it can manipulate a set of abstract symbols (like 1's and 0's) according to a set of predefined rules.
This means that, although infeasible, it is theoretically possible to encode the state of our Universe and its and ruleset (quantum mechanics, general relativity, etc) in Life, and then start (simulating it)[https://xkcd.com/505/].
